There are currently six different types of elite opponents in Genshin Impact. More may be added over time, and one of them, Lupus Boreas, isn’t typically counted as an elite. You’ll have to face down these monsters in order to complete certain quests and gather specific materials.

In addition to Artifacts, all of the game’s elite opponents drop character ascension materials. Each drop can either include Slivers, Fragments, Chunks, or Gemstones, depending on your current world level. However, you’ll need to spend 40 Original Resin to be able to open their reward chests and claim the materials inside.

Genshin Impact elite opponent locations map

Here’s a look at every elite opponent in Genshin Impact, including where they’re found and what they drop.

  • Ameno Hypostasis
    • Location: Stormbearer Mountains, Mondstadt
    • Drops: Vayuda Turquoise
  • Cryo Regisvine
    • Location: Thousand Winds Temple, Mondstadt
    • Drops: Shivada Jade
  • Geo Hypostasis
    • Location: Guyun Stone Forest, Liyue
    • Drops: Prithiva Topaz
  • Electro Hypostasis
    • Location: Cape Oath, Mondstadt
    • Drops: Vajrada Amethyst
  • Oceanid
    • Location: Qingce Village, Liyue
    • Drops: Varunada Lazurite
  • Pyro Regisvine
    • Location: Cuijue Slope, Liyue
    • Drops: Agnidus Agate

If you’re trying to farm certain character ascension materials, be ready for a wait. Every one of the game’s elite opponents has a respawn time, usually around five minutes. Of course, you don’t just have to sit around. You can spend that time collecting other quest materials, or try to earn some quick money. If nothing else, you can head to the next elite location. By the time you’ve killed the next in line, the previous one will likely have spawned again.
